Greece, Crete - Iraklion. The Venetian fortress of Rocca al Mare (1523-1540) guards the inner harbor

Historical Context: The Venetian occupation of Crete lasted from 1204 to 1669, and during this time, the island flourished as a center of trade and culture. The construction of fortifications, such as Rocca al Mare, was crucial in protecting the Venetian interests and maintaining control over the strategic harbor of Iraklion (also known as Heraklion). 4.
